RTX is seeking an experienced ERP leader to manage the global interiors ERP development and application support team, including offshore resources. You will oversee JD Edwards EnterpriseOne/World projects, SAP integrations, and keep track of daily work, timesheets and performance for a large team.
You will drive change management, coordinate with CAB, and report weekly to senior leadership while guiding a multi-project environment across LOBs and legacy platforms.
Mange the global interiors of the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) development and application support team of up to 26 resources including full-time employees and contractors covering onsite and offshore.
Manage the web application development and application support for legacy heritage B/E Aerospace, Inc.’s software application and is responsible for keeping track of the development and application support performed by the team, their everyday work, timesheets, and performance evaluation (full-time employees)."
Mange multiple projects related to ERP and DSI development which includes and not limited to DSI enterprise printing platform upgrade, including DSI (inventory and pick-pack-ship processes) integration with SAP for all the heritage B/E Business units.
Manage the JD Edwards Enterprise One and JDE world development for project of consolidating all spares, repairs business across interiors into aftermarket organizing within JDE/E1.
Responsible for change management of all the ERP developments, web application development done by the team to be migrated to production.
Attend the weekly CAB meeting for any development work done by team that is to be migrated to production.
Provide weekly status reports of the teams’ work to manager and senior leadership.
Manage SAP power and controls support team and the center of excellence (COE) team in digital technology department.
Has eleven direct reports including: 2 Manager, Business Systems & Transformation; 1 Manager, Software Development; 2 Principal Specialist, Bus Systems & Transformation; 1 Principal Specialist, Software Development; 2 Senior Analyst, Bus Systems & Transformation; 1 Senior Manager, Business Systems & Transformation; and 2 Senior Manager, Software Development.

RTX is an aerospace and defense company that provides advanced systems and services for commercial, military and government customers worldwide. It comprises three industry-leading businesses – Collins Aerospace, Pratt & Whitney, and Raytheon. Its 195,000 employees enable the company to operate at the edge of known science as they imagine and deliver solutions that push the boundaries in quantum physics, electric propulsion, directed energy, hypersonics, avionics and cybersecurity. The company, formed in 2020 through the combination of Raytheon Company and the United Technologies Corporation aerospace businesses, is headquartered in Arlington, Virginia.
